Possible interactions

Comment posted by jvaltos on 2010-02-13 15:02.
The biggest concern in using both at the same time:
increased risk of bradycardia (slow heart rate), sinus arrest, AV block (no heart beat.)

In general the principal here is to start low with the Atenolol and go slow.
